数据库表包括什么和什么

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库表是组织和存储数据的基本单位。它由一系列的列和行组成,用于存储特定类型的数据。数据库表包括以下几个方面的内容:

    1. 列(Column):列是数据库表的垂直部分,也称为字段或属性。每一列定义了表中存储的数据的类型和约束条件。例如,一个学生表可能包括姓名、年龄、性别等列。

    2. 行(Row):行是数据库表的水平部分,也称为记录或元组。每一行代表了一个完整的数据记录。例如,学生表的每一行代表了一个学生的信息,包括姓名、年龄、性别等。

    3. 主键(Primary Key):主键是表中唯一标识每一行的列。它用于确保数据的唯一性,并提供快速访问和引用表中的数据。通常,主键由一个或多个列组成。例如,学生表的主键可以是学生的学号。

    4. 外键(Foreign Key):外键是表中的一个列,用于与其他表建立关联关系。它可以用来保持数据的完整性和一致性。外键通常引用主表中的主键。例如,如果有一个课程表和一个学生表,学生表中的外键可以引用课程表中的课程编号列。

    5. 约束(Constraint):约束是对表中数据的限制条件。它可以确保数据的完整性和一致性。常见的约束包括唯一约束、非空约束、默认值约束等。例如,学生表中的年龄列可以设置非空约束,以确保每个学生都有年龄信息。

    总之,数据库表由列和行组成,用于存储和组织数据。主键和外键用于建立表与表之间的关联关系,约束用于限制数据的合法性。这些是数据库表的基本组成部分。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库表是数据库中的一种数据结构,用于存储和组织数据。一个数据库可以包含多个表,每个表由多个列和行组成。

    数据库表由以下两个主要部分组成:

    1. 列(Column):列是表中的一个字段,用于存储特定类型的数据。每列都有一个名称和数据类型,例如整数、浮点数、字符等。列还可以有其他属性,如约束条件、默认值和索引等。

    2. 行(Row):行是表中的一条记录,包含了不同列的值。每一行都有一个唯一的标识符,称为主键。行代表了表中的一个具体实例或数据记录。

    除了列和行之外,数据库表还可以包括其他元素,如:

    1. 主键(Primary Key):主键是表中的唯一标识符,用于唯一地标识每一行数据。主键可以由单个列或多个列组合而成。

    2. 外键(Foreign Key):外键是一个或多个列,用于建立表与表之间的关联关系。外键指向另一个表中的主键,用于实现数据的引用和关联。

    3. 约束条件(Constraints):约束条件用于限制表中数据的取值范围和完整性。常见的约束条件包括唯一约束、非空约束、默认值约束和检查约束等。

    4. 索引(Index):索引是一种数据结构,用于加快数据的检索速度。索引可以建立在一个或多个列上,可以按照升序或降序进行排列。

    综上所述,数据库表由列和行组成,每列存储特定类型的数据,每行代表表中的一条记录。表还可以包括主键、外键、约束条件和索引等元素,用于提供数据的唯一性、完整性和检索性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库表由行和列组成。行表示表中的记录,列表示表中的字段。

    数据库表包括以下几个方面的内容:

    1. 表名:表的名称,用于唯一标识一个表。表名应该具有描述性,能够清晰地表达表的含义。

    2. 列名:表中的每一列都有一个唯一的名称,用于标识该列。列名应该具有描述性,能够清晰地表达该列存储的数据的含义。

    3. 列的数据类型:每一列都有一个特定的数据类型,用于定义该列存储的数据的类型。常见的数据类型包括整数、浮点数、字符、日期等。

    4. 主键:表中的某一列或多列组合起来可以唯一标识一条记录,这个列或列组合就是主键。主键用于确保表中的每一条记录都是唯一的。

    5. 外键:表与表之间可以建立关联关系,其中一个表中的列可以引用另一个表中的主键列,这个列就是外键。外键用于实现表与表之间的数据关联。

    6. 约束:表中的列可以设置各种约束条件,用于限制数据的取值范围。常见的约束包括唯一约束、非空约束、默认值约束等。

    7. 索引:索引是一种数据结构,用于提高数据库查询的性能。索引可以根据某一列或多列的值来快速定位记录。

    8. 触发器:触发器是一种特殊的存储过程,它在表上的特定操作(如插入、更新、删除)发生时自动执行。触发器可以用于实现复杂的业务逻辑。

    总结:数据库表包括表名、列名、列的数据类型、主键、外键、约束、索引和触发器等内容。这些内容定义了表的结构和行为,使得表可以存储和管理数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部